public Object [] GetElements()
{
Object [] retArray = new Object[m_Count];
int i = 0;
LinkedListNode ptrEnd = m_start;
while( ptrEnd != null )
{
retArray[i] = ptrEnd.obj;
i++;
ptrEnd = ptrEnd.next;
}
return retArray;
}
}
public void AddTest() { // Arrange var linkedList = new LinkedList <int>(); // Act linkedList.AddFirst(2); linkedList.AddLast(3); linkedList.AddFirst(1); var numbers = string.Join(',', linkedList.GetElements()); // Assert Assert.AreEqual("1,2,3", numbers); }